Classic 9-Ball Pool on Your PC
9 Ball Pool Billard brings the thrill of cue sports directly to Windows desktops with an accessible, straightforward take on the timeless game of 9-ball pool. This game targets both enthusiasts familiar with the nuances of billiards and users curious about learning the basics.
Realistic Gameplay and Physics
The game features an authentic ruleset mirroring traditional 9-ball pool. Players must strike the lowest numbered ball on the table first, aiming ultimately to pocket the 9-ball to secure victory. Physics are carefully modeled; balls respond to cue shots with convincing movement, bounces, and spins. The power and angle meters provide visual control, making shot selection intuitive for newcomers while still allowing skilled players to execute advanced strategies.
Multiple Modes and Skill Levels
9 Ball Pool Billard offers several gameplay options beyond standard pool. The classic mode lets players practice without time constraints, while a dedicated Time Attack mode challenges players to score as many points as possible before the clock runs out, introducing a layer of excitement and urgency. Tutorials guide new users through the controls, rules, and essential strategies, easing the learning curve.
Visuals and Audio Experience
The graphics in 9 Ball Pool Billard are clean and functional, showcasing a detailed table, vibrant balls, and smooth cue stick animation. The ambient sound design features subtle music and authentic ball collision effects, fostering a relaxed atmosphere akin to a pool hall. The user interface is clear, allowing easy navigation between settings, tutorials, and game modes.
User-Friendly Controls
The game employs simple mouse-based controls. Players can adjust the cue’s direction and shot strength, applying spin effects with minimal effort. This setup lowers the barrier to entry, making the game inviting for players of different ages and experience levels.
Areas for Improvement
While 9 Ball Pool Billard excels at fundamental pool simulation, it lacks multiplayer or online competition, limiting replay value for those seeking to challenge friends. Power users may wish for more customization options, such as table designs, cue types, or difficulty settings. The visuals, though clear, may feel outdated compared to more modern billiards titles.
